SANCTION ORDER

Sanction of the President is hereby accorded to the visit of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G to Vienna, Austria on 8 June, 2015 (excluding journey time) to attend the 9th Meeting of the Executive Board of the IEF.

2.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G is sanctioned the following allowances during their tour abroad as per his entitlement under the Rules:

a) Air fare : As per entitlements.b) DA : 2 DA (1 DA @ $100 per day for Vienna)c) Mobile Phone : Mobile phone facility to be regulated as per MoF OM No. 23(1) E- Cord-2010 dated 21.7.20101. Air Port Tax/Passport/Passenger Fee: Any tax/ fee like passenger tax, portage at Airport will be regulated in accordance with the orders of the Ministry of Finance and Ministry of External Affairs, Tax/fee paid at the airports by the officer will be reimbursable.

1. Medical facilities: He will be entitled to Medical Facilities as admissible under the MEAs QGA/653/1/74 dated 5.3.79 as amended from time to time. He will also be entitled to claim of reimbursement of cost of medical insurance for his actual period of stay.

1. Enforced halt: In the event of enforced halt, if any, actual expenditure will be limited to daily allowances admissible at the place of such halts at the rate laid down by the Ministry of External Affairs for officers of corresponding status, provided boarding and lodging arrangements are not made by the air transport company.

4. Hotel accommodation, transport and telephone facility for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G will be arranged by the Embassy of India in Vienna, Austria as per extant GoI instructions/norms /guidelines and payment will be limited to actual expenditure, on receipt of reimbursement claim from Embassy of India. The Embassy of India in Vienna, Austria is requested to raise the debit of expenditure in respect of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G for reimbursement. If the Indian Embassy/Mission doesnt provide official transport for local official travel, officer may avail of taxi services for local official travel (reimbursable on production of receipt wherever applicable).

5.All other entitlements to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G would be governed by the orders issued by the Government of India from time to time in this regard.

6.He will draw his full pay and allowances which he would have drawn but for his deputation. The salary will be drawn in India and in Indian currency only. The entire deputation period will be treated as on duty for all purposes including increment, leave, pension etc. It is certified that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, M/o PNG would have continued to hold his respective post in the M/o PNG but for his deputation abroad. It is also certified that he is likely to be posted in the same post and at the same station from which he proceeded on deputation.

7.The expenditure in respect of Shri Ajay Sawhney, Additional Secretary, MoPNG will be borne by the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as. The expenditure will be debited to Major Head of Account 3451 Secretariat-Economic Services 00.090-Secretariat (Minor Head) 10 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as 10.01.12 Foreign Travel Expenses under Demand No. 75 for the year 2015-16.

8.The release of Foreign Exchange is authorized.

9.This issue with the concurrence of the Integrated Finance Division vide FTS. No. 38411 dated 05.06.2015 .
